Audio Database

MS-11
Commentary

A bookshelf type speaker system that employs a multi-vent tuning method.

A 20 cm cone type woofer is installed in the low range.
The diaphragm uses an aramid cone diaphragm with a net of aramid fiber coated with a special coating agent. The damper is also made of aramid to form it with high precision, and the frame part is open to avoid harmful air that occurs behind the damper.
A 110 φ mm ferrite magnet is used for the magnetic circuit, Nomex with high heat resistance is used for the voice coil bobbin, aluminum die-cast is used for the frame, and polyurethane foam is used for the edge.

A 2.5 cm dome type tweeter is installed in the high range.
Polyester cloth is used for the diaphragm of this unit. This diaphragm has a newly developed matrix cloth structure. Each fiber is impregnated with a molding agent in advance to ensure rigidity. This eliminates the need to apply molding agent to the net or to touch glass wool to the back of the diaphragm for reinforcement.

In the network section, the most effective point for reducing phase distortion that occurs near the crossover point is set.

The enclosure employs a unique multi-vent tuning method, which is based on a sealed structure with multiple small holes that control the air pressure inside to an appropriate level. This prevents excessive pressure on the diaphragm, which is a problem with the sealed system, and also reduces the peculiar peculiarity of the bass reflex system.

Model Rating
Method 2-way, 2-speaker, multi-vent tuning system
Bookshelf type
Unit For middle and low band : 20 cm cone type
For high-pass : 2.5 cm dome type
Frequency characteristic 50 Hz to 20 kHz
Max Input 60W
Rated input 25W
Output sound pressure level 89dB/W/m
Impedance 6 Ω
Crossover frequency 3kHz.
External dimensions Width 250x Height 540x Depth 255 mm
Weight 8.6kg
